Chelsea have officially named their starting line-up and substitutes to play host to Stoke City at Stamford Bridge this afternoon in a Premier League fixture.

The Blues currently boast a six-point lead at the top of the Premier League table and can pile pressure on title rivals Liverpool and Manchester City by beating the Potters to move, if only temporarily, nine points clear at the top of the standings.




Looking to edge out the Potters, Chelsea manager Antonio Conte picks Diego Costa to spearhead the attack, with Eden Hazard and Willian alongside him. Cesc Fabregas slots into midfield alongside N'Golo Kante, while Victor Moses and Marcos Alonso offer width. Gary Cahill wears the captain's armband.

From the bench, Conte can call for Michy Batshuayi if he needs to introduce another striker at any point during the game, while Nemanja Matic is an experienced midfield option.

 


Chelsea Team vs Stoke City

Courtois; Azpilicueta, David Luiz, Cahill (c); Moses, Kante, Fabregas, Alonso; Willian, Diego Costa, Hazard

Substitutes: Begovic, Zouma, Ivanovic, Chalobah, Loftus-Cheek, Matic, Batshuayi
